WAEC - Economics (2015 - No. 28)

The movement of labour from one grade to an entirely different grade is an example of?
industrial labour mobility
horizontal occupational mobility
vertical occupational mobility
geographical mobility

Paaiškinimas

When a worker of a lower grade and status in an occupation moves to another occupation in a higher grade and status, it is vertical mobility. Just as a school lecturer becomes a college lecturer, a clerk becomes a manager, etc.
